Can you boost your high? by Just_idk_bro in trees

[–]EastsideEnt 1 point2 points  (0 children)

Neither article posts any science. The second one even admits:

While there is not much evidence on the matter, some research suggests that chemicals in mangoes can alter the way marijuana affects you.

They don't say mangos, they are talking about myrcene. And look here at this article which actually does the math to show that a mango doesn't contain enough myrcene

https://profofpot.com/cannabis-myrcene-mango/

Let’s do the math and see how things add up. I’ll assume that 100% of the myrcene is absorbed and that the average person consumes a quarter gram of cannabis at a time and one whole mango (with 150 g of fruit). With average myrcene content, a person will ingest about 2 mg of myrcene from the cannabis and 0.086 mg from the mango. The mango only adds 4% more myrcene!

I'm tired of lack of critical thinking in this space and posting parrot articles that do no research or site any studies.

Edit:

I should add that terpenes are present in all fruits and vegetables. At varying levels and there really is no evidence to suggest that ingesting them alters a high in any meaningful way. It's bro science.
